Island Aviation and a private company have signed an agreement to acquire design and consultancy services to expand Baa atoll Dharavandhoo Domestic Airport's terminal and upgrade its services.

As per the press release from Island Aviation (that runs Dharavandhoo Airport), they have signed an agreement with design and consultancy firm Epoch Associates Pvt Ltd to repair the airport's current terminal, along with the expansion and offering of new services.

Agreement details

Under the agreement with Epoch Associates, options regarding how to upgrade the quality of services have been determined: 

  • How the airport's arrival area can be expanded
  • Modernizing the check-in and baggage handling services
  • Changing the interior of the terminal 
  • Making passenger's lounge
  • Adding an additional departure gate
  • Making additional space for the airport's Operational and Support sector
  • Making a baby-care facility
  • Making outdoor areas
  • Landscaping works

Island Aviation stated that as Dharavandhoo Airport is the official entry to Baa Atoll's tourism and as it is a domestic airport that experiences congestion regarding public travel, the quality of services provided needs to be upgraded.

They said that the terminal is to be expanded and quality of services upgraded to reach that end and that the project is under the government's policy to improve airport service quality across Maldives.

President Dr. Mohamed Muizzu announced the awarding of Dharavandhoo Domestic Airport to Island Aviation for development during a Dharavandhoo community meeting in August.

At the time, the President stated that discussions had been held with the company that had invested in the airport and handed over to Island Aviation from the company, with the decision having been made to develop it to the quality as desired by the government. 

Dharavandhoo Domestic Airport, which was opened 14 years ago in 2012, was constructed by Coastline Hotels and Resorts. The airport is currently being operated by Island Aviation.
